I'm not surprised Lawrence Taylor nearly collapsed from wrestling, it requires a completely different type of conditioning, much more long endurance periods with just occasional bursts of explosive activity, Football, on the other hand, is pretty much ALL explosion - 5-10 seconds of insane maximum effort followed by 5-10 minutes of no activity at all. Stick any pro-wrestler in a football match and they'd be just as screwed - They could probably handle the overall activity, but they'd just be WAAAY too slow and undynamic to keep up with the game.
